Taking Care of Each Other and Ourselves

As it’s been said many a time, Ajax’s strength is its people. One of the things that stood out to me most when I started working here three years ago was the number of people here with such longevity at the company. It speaks to the culture of the company that people choose to come work here and also choose to stay. It also speaks to the quality of the employees being brought in and retained. While it can almost feel cliché to hear it repeated that our strength is our people, it absolutely is. What else would it be, our fleet of equipment, our asphalt plants? Without great people to operate and care for our plants and equipment, we wouldn’t have much.


Our Strength is Our People

Just as is with our equipment, where Ajax has committed so much to proper care and maintenance, we need to ensure that we are taking care of our most valuable asset in that same way. Our people. It’s odd to think about, but often we end up spending more time with the people we work with than maybe we do with our own families. In that way, we definitely get to know each other, know when our teammates are feeling good, and we tend to know when they are not. 

It’s vital to the success of this company that we purposefully take care of and look out for each other in the same way we purposefully take care of our equipment. When you notice that someone seems “off”, go and check on them. Ask if they need a break or have something they want to talk about. Not everyone is always willing to discuss their issues, but it’s always important to check and give them that opportunity. The industry we work in is a very dangerous one and being distracted on the job, or not having our heads in the game, can be deadly. 

Along the same lines, it is equally important that we look out for ourselves. We won’t always be feeling our best, day in and day out, but we need to make sure we are doing what we can to try to be. We can eat right, hydrate well, get the rest we need to at least feel physically well. We owe that to ourselves and to those we work with. We can also take the time and care needed to ensure we are mentally fit for the workday as well. And on those days where we may not be, we need to take the steps needed to get better, whether that’s asking for help or maybe taking some time to decompress and just talk to someone. However, we deal with our stresses, it’s important that we don’t ignore our own care needs and that we do not shy away from seeking help. Through our health insurance, there are a number of options out there for seeking mental health care, and obviously the physical care we all need as well. 

Again, we, the employees of Ajax, our it’s most vital asset. And we owe it to ourselves and our teammates to ensure we properly look out for one another and look out for ourselves. When I think of leadership, I think of the people we are charged with leading, or being led by. And if we take care of our people, ourselves included, then we’re setting ourselves up for success, both at work and at home.
